Jellyfin Qt
QML Library for interacting with the Jellyfin multimedia server
|
#include <requesttypes.h>
Public Member Functions | |
const QString & | itemId () const |
The item id. | |
void | setItemId (QString newItemId) |
const qint32 & | audioBitRate () const |
Optional. Specify an audio bitrate to encode to, e.g. 128000. If omitted this will be left to encoder defaults. | |
void | setAudioBitRate (qint32 newAudioBitRate) |
bool | audioBitRateNull () const |
void | setAudioBitRateNull () |
const QString & | audioCodec () const |
Optional. The audio codec to transcode to. | |
void | setAudioCodec (QString newAudioCodec) |
bool | audioCodecNull () const |
void | setAudioCodecNull () |
const bool & | breakOnNonKeyFrames () const |
Optional. Whether to break on non key frames. | |
void | setBreakOnNonKeyFrames (bool newBreakOnNonKeyFrames) |
bool | breakOnNonKeyFramesNull () const |
void | setBreakOnNonKeyFramesNull () |
const QStringList & | container () const |
Optional. The audio container. | |
void | setContainer (QStringList newContainer) |
bool | containerNull () const |
void | setContainerNull () |
const QString & | deviceId () const |
The device id of the client requesting. Used to stop encoding processes when needed. | |
void | setDeviceId (QString newDeviceId) |
bool | deviceIdNull () const |
void | setDeviceIdNull () |
const bool & | enableRedirection () const |
Whether to enable redirection. Defaults to true. | |
void | setEnableRedirection (bool newEnableRedirection) |
bool | enableRedirectionNull () const |
void | setEnableRedirectionNull () |
const bool & | enableRemoteMedia () const |
Optional. Whether to enable remote media. | |
void | setEnableRemoteMedia (bool newEnableRemoteMedia) |
bool | enableRemoteMediaNull () const |
void | setEnableRemoteMediaNull () |
const qint32 & | maxAudioBitDepth () const |
Optional. The maximum audio bit depth. | |
void | setMaxAudioBitDepth (qint32 newMaxAudioBitDepth) |
bool | maxAudioBitDepthNull () const |
void | setMaxAudioBitDepthNull () |
const qint32 & | maxAudioChannels () const |
Optional. The maximum number of audio channels. | |
void | setMaxAudioChannels (qint32 newMaxAudioChannels) |
bool | maxAudioChannelsNull () const |
void | setMaxAudioChannelsNull () |
const qint32 & | maxAudioSampleRate () const |
Optional. The maximum audio sample rate. | |
void | setMaxAudioSampleRate (qint32 newMaxAudioSampleRate) |
bool | maxAudioSampleRateNull () const |
void | setMaxAudioSampleRateNull () |
const qint32 & | maxStreamingBitrate () const |
Optional. The maximum streaming bitrate. | |
void | setMaxStreamingBitrate (qint32 newMaxStreamingBitrate) |
bool | maxStreamingBitrateNull () const |
void | setMaxStreamingBitrateNull () |
const QString & | mediaSourceId () const |
The media version id, if playing an alternate version. | |
void | setMediaSourceId (QString newMediaSourceId) |
bool | mediaSourceIdNull () const |
void | setMediaSourceIdNull () |
const qint64 & | startTimeTicks () const |
Optional. Specify a starting offset, in ticks. 1 tick = 10000 ms. | |
void | setStartTimeTicks (qint64 newStartTimeTicks) |
bool | startTimeTicksNull () const |
void | setStartTimeTicksNull () |
const qint32 & | transcodingAudioChannels () const |
Optional. The number of how many audio channels to transcode to. | |
void | setTranscodingAudioChannels (qint32 newTranscodingAudioChannels) |
bool | transcodingAudioChannelsNull () const |
void | setTranscodingAudioChannelsNull () |
const QString & | transcodingContainer () const |
Optional. The container to transcode to. | |
void | setTranscodingContainer (QString newTranscodingContainer) |
bool | transcodingContainerNull () const |
void | setTranscodingContainerNull () |
const QString & | transcodingProtocol () const |
Optional. The transcoding protocol. | |
void | setTranscodingProtocol (QString newTranscodingProtocol) |
bool | transcodingProtocolNull () const |
void | setTranscodingProtocolNull () |
const QString & | userId () const |
Optional. The user id. | |
void | setUserId (QString newUserId) |
bool | userIdNull () const |
void | setUserIdNull () |
const qint32 & Jellyfin::Loader::GetUniversalAudioStreamParams::audioBitRate | ( | ) | const |
Optional. Specify an audio bitrate to encode to, e.g. 128000. If omitted this will be left to encoder defaults.
bool Jellyfin::Loader::GetUniversalAudioStreamParams::audioBitRateNull | ( | ) | const |
const QString & Jellyfin::Loader::GetUniversalAudioStreamParams::audioCodec | ( | ) | const |
Optional. The audio codec to transcode to.
bool Jellyfin::Loader::GetUniversalAudioStreamParams::audioCodecNull | ( | ) | const |
const bool & Jellyfin::Loader::GetUniversalAudioStreamParams::breakOnNonKeyFrames | ( | ) | const |
Optional. Whether to break on non key frames.
bool Jellyfin::Loader::GetUniversalAudioStreamParams::breakOnNonKeyFramesNull | ( | ) | const |
const QStringList & Jellyfin::Loader::GetUniversalAudioStreamParams::container | ( | ) | const |
Optional. The audio container.
bool Jellyfin::Loader::GetUniversalAudioStreamParams::containerNull | ( | ) | const |
const QString & Jellyfin::Loader::GetUniversalAudioStreamParams::deviceId | ( | ) | const |
The device id of the client requesting. Used to stop encoding processes when needed.
bool Jellyfin::Loader::GetUniversalAudioStreamParams::deviceIdNull | ( | ) | const |
const bool & Jellyfin::Loader::GetUniversalAudioStreamParams::enableRedirection | ( | ) | const |
Whether to enable redirection. Defaults to true.
bool Jellyfin::Loader::GetUniversalAudioStreamParams::enableRedirectionNull | ( | ) | const |
const bool & Jellyfin::Loader::GetUniversalAudioStreamParams::enableRemoteMedia | ( | ) | const |
Optional. Whether to enable remote media.
bool Jellyfin::Loader::GetUniversalAudioStreamParams::enableRemoteMediaNull | ( | ) | const |
const QString & Jellyfin::Loader::GetUniversalAudioStreamParams::itemId | ( | ) | const |
The item id.
const qint32 & Jellyfin::Loader::GetUniversalAudioStreamParams::maxAudioBitDepth | ( | ) | const |
Optional. The maximum audio bit depth.
bool Jellyfin::Loader::GetUniversalAudioStreamParams::maxAudioBitDepthNull | ( | ) | const |
const qint32 & Jellyfin::Loader::GetUniversalAudioStreamParams::maxAudioChannels | ( | ) | const |
Optional. The maximum number of audio channels.
bool Jellyfin::Loader::GetUniversalAudioStreamParams::maxAudioChannelsNull | ( | ) | const |
const qint32 & Jellyfin::Loader::GetUniversalAudioStreamParams::maxAudioSampleRate | ( | ) | const |
Optional. The maximum audio sample rate.
bool Jellyfin::Loader::GetUniversalAudioStreamParams::maxAudioSampleRateNull | ( | ) | const |
const qint32 & Jellyfin::Loader::GetUniversalAudioStreamParams::maxStreamingBitrate | ( | ) | const |
Optional. The maximum streaming bitrate.
bool Jellyfin::Loader::GetUniversalAudioStreamParams::maxStreamingBitrateNull | ( | ) | const |
const QString & Jellyfin::Loader::GetUniversalAudioStreamParams::mediaSourceId | ( | ) | const |
The media version id, if playing an alternate version.
bool Jellyfin::Loader::GetUniversalAudioStreamParams::mediaSourceIdNull | ( | ) | const |
void Jellyfin::Loader::GetUniversalAudioStreamParams::setAudioBitRate | ( | qint32 | newAudioBitRate | ) |
void Jellyfin::Loader::GetUniversalAudioStreamParams::setAudioBitRateNull | ( | ) |
void Jellyfin::Loader::GetUniversalAudioStreamParams::setAudioCodec | ( | QString | newAudioCodec | ) |
void Jellyfin::Loader::GetUniversalAudioStreamParams::setAudioCodecNull | ( | ) |
void Jellyfin::Loader::GetUniversalAudioStreamParams::setBreakOnNonKeyFrames | ( | bool | newBreakOnNonKeyFrames | ) |
void Jellyfin::Loader::GetUniversalAudioStreamParams::setBreakOnNonKeyFramesNull | ( | ) |
void Jellyfin::Loader::GetUniversalAudioStreamParams::setContainer | ( | QStringList | newContainer | ) |
void Jellyfin::Loader::GetUniversalAudioStreamParams::setContainerNull | ( | ) |
void Jellyfin::Loader::GetUniversalAudioStreamParams::setDeviceId | ( | QString | newDeviceId | ) |
void Jellyfin::Loader::GetUniversalAudioStreamParams::setDeviceIdNull | ( | ) |
void Jellyfin::Loader::GetUniversalAudioStreamParams::setEnableRedirection | ( | bool | newEnableRedirection | ) |
void Jellyfin::Loader::GetUniversalAudioStreamParams::setEnableRedirectionNull | ( | ) |
void Jellyfin::Loader::GetUniversalAudioStreamParams::setEnableRemoteMedia | ( | bool | newEnableRemoteMedia | ) |
void Jellyfin::Loader::GetUniversalAudioStreamParams::setEnableRemoteMediaNull | ( | ) |
void Jellyfin::Loader::GetUniversalAudioStreamParams::setItemId | ( | QString | newItemId | ) |
void Jellyfin::Loader::GetUniversalAudioStreamParams::setMaxAudioBitDepth | ( | qint32 | newMaxAudioBitDepth | ) |
void Jellyfin::Loader::GetUniversalAudioStreamParams::setMaxAudioBitDepthNull | ( | ) |
void Jellyfin::Loader::GetUniversalAudioStreamParams::setMaxAudioChannels | ( | qint32 | newMaxAudioChannels | ) |
void Jellyfin::Loader::GetUniversalAudioStreamParams::setMaxAudioChannelsNull | ( | ) |
void Jellyfin::Loader::GetUniversalAudioStreamParams::setMaxAudioSampleRate | ( | qint32 | newMaxAudioSampleRate | ) |
void Jellyfin::Loader::GetUniversalAudioStreamParams::setMaxAudioSampleRateNull | ( | ) |
void Jellyfin::Loader::GetUniversalAudioStreamParams::setMaxStreamingBitrate | ( | qint32 | newMaxStreamingBitrate | ) |
void Jellyfin::Loader::GetUniversalAudioStreamParams::setMaxStreamingBitrateNull | ( | ) |
void Jellyfin::Loader::GetUniversalAudioStreamParams::setMediaSourceId | ( | QString | newMediaSourceId | ) |
void Jellyfin::Loader::GetUniversalAudioStreamParams::setMediaSourceIdNull | ( | ) |
void Jellyfin::Loader::GetUniversalAudioStreamParams::setStartTimeTicks | ( | qint64 | newStartTimeTicks | ) |
void Jellyfin::Loader::GetUniversalAudioStreamParams::setStartTimeTicksNull | ( | ) |
void Jellyfin::Loader::GetUniversalAudioStreamParams::setTranscodingAudioChannels | ( | qint32 | newTranscodingAudioChannels | ) |
void Jellyfin::Loader::GetUniversalAudioStreamParams::setTranscodingAudioChannelsNull | ( | ) |
void Jellyfin::Loader::GetUniversalAudioStreamParams::setTranscodingContainer | ( | QString | newTranscodingContainer | ) |
void Jellyfin::Loader::GetUniversalAudioStreamParams::setTranscodingContainerNull | ( | ) |
void Jellyfin::Loader::GetUniversalAudioStreamParams::setTranscodingProtocol | ( | QString | newTranscodingProtocol | ) |
void Jellyfin::Loader::GetUniversalAudioStreamParams::setTranscodingProtocolNull | ( | ) |
void Jellyfin::Loader::GetUniversalAudioStreamParams::setUserId | ( | QString | newUserId | ) |
void Jellyfin::Loader::GetUniversalAudioStreamParams::setUserIdNull | ( | ) |
const qint64 & Jellyfin::Loader::GetUniversalAudioStreamParams::startTimeTicks | ( | ) | const |
Optional. Specify a starting offset, in ticks. 1 tick = 10000 ms.
bool Jellyfin::Loader::GetUniversalAudioStreamParams::startTimeTicksNull | ( | ) | const |
const qint32 & Jellyfin::Loader::GetUniversalAudioStreamParams::transcodingAudioChannels | ( | ) | const |
Optional. The number of how many audio channels to transcode to.
bool Jellyfin::Loader::GetUniversalAudioStreamParams::transcodingAudioChannelsNull | ( | ) | const |
const QString & Jellyfin::Loader::GetUniversalAudioStreamParams::transcodingContainer | ( | ) | const |
Optional. The container to transcode to.
bool Jellyfin::Loader::GetUniversalAudioStreamParams::transcodingContainerNull | ( | ) | const |
const QString & Jellyfin::Loader::GetUniversalAudioStreamParams::transcodingProtocol | ( | ) | const |
Optional. The transcoding protocol.
bool Jellyfin::Loader::GetUniversalAudioStreamParams::transcodingProtocolNull | ( | ) | const |
const QString & Jellyfin::Loader::GetUniversalAudioStreamParams::userId | ( | ) | const |
Optional. The user id.
bool Jellyfin::Loader::GetUniversalAudioStreamParams::userIdNull | ( | ) | const |